INVESTOR ADMINISTRATION SOLUTIONS LIMITED
INVESTOR ADMINISTRATION SOLUTIONS LIMITED
03181185
United Kingdom
United Kingdom
Active company
SME (Micro) part of SME (Medium or Small)
End of financial year: 31/12/2025
Corporate group
Ultimate parent is APEX CONSOLIDATION ENTITY LTD with 289 known subsidiaries across the group.
APEX CONSOLIDATION ENTITY LTDCorporate transparency
Loading...
Compliance
Loading...
Supply chain
Loading...
Description
Loading...
Regulatory information
Loading...
Accreditations & memberships
Loading...
Contact
Loading...